Company Profile

Martinrea International is a diversified global automotive supplier, focused on accelerating innovation in metal forming, aluminum casting, fluid systems, and flexible assemblies to help automakers meet their lightweight requirements. At the same time, it improves a vehicle the overall strength, safety, and fuel efficiency.

Duties/Responsibilities

  • Complete all production and quality documentation in an accurate and timely manner on a daily basis
  • Contribute to continuous improvement, productivity, quality, customer service, cost reduction, and safety requirement
  • Ensure housekeeping is maintained at all times at the work cell and follow the 5S process
  • Ensure that only quality parts are passed on to the next operation
  • Ensure that the production quota is met on each shift
  • Follow work instructions/directions as required by Supervisor
  • Operating a machine/welding cell and or assembly line and performing other duties according to specific job instructions provided
  • Perform first off and safety check at the start of each shift and conduct process checks as required throughout the shift, and perform last off
  • Update the production line sideboard as required
  • Work in a safe manner, obeying all health and safety regulations. Report all unsafe acts and conditions to Supervision or the Joint Health and Safety Committee
